The Story of Georgie Pai: 5. Video Wars

Gangster

About this episode

A video war is raging across Britain’s Chinatowns, fuelled by a booming market for Hong Kong films and soaps, copied and rented out for huge profit. In Manchester, Wo Shing Wo quickly seizes control, establishing a near-monopoly on the lucrative video rental trade.

But where money flows, so does violence. In Glasgow, restaurant owner Philip Wong is brutally murdered by contract killers wielding machetes. Police suspect his death came after he refused to cooperate with Wo Shing Wo, who demanded a share of his profitable Chinese video business. Despite investigations, the three men wanted for the murder have never been traced.
